The category or classification of a particular procedure, service, or treatment is known as?

Medicine
1 answer:
Firlakuza [10]1 year ago
5 0

The category or classification of a particular procedure, service, or treatment is known as CPT coding.

<h3>What is CPT coding?</h3>
  • CPT stands for Current Procedural Terminology.
  • CPT codes are medical codes and terminologies used by physicians, healthcare professionals, hospitals, and healthcare sector companies.
  • These codes are used as a means of accurate and efficient communication between healthcare professionals.
  • CPT is a worldwide coding system which was created in 1996 by the AMA (American Medical Association).
  • CPT Codes are divided into 3 categories: Category 1, Category 2 and Category 3.

Thus, the category or classification of a particular procedure, service, or treatment known as CPT or Current Procedural Terminology is a set of codes and terminology used in the medical field.
